The Role

Veeva Vault Clinical Data Management System (CDMS) is changing the way clinical data is managed in the industry. Vault CDMS combines EDC, coding, and Veeva Clinical Database (CDB) into one application. Veeva Clinical Database (CDB) is a next-generation clinical data platform that centralizes and automates data imports, cleaning, and management for clinical trials. To handle the massive expansion of trial data sources, Veeva CDB is designed to scale and accommodate all relevant data for a trial.

Veeva Systems is looking for Senior Consultants who have life sciences software programming experience specifically in helping customers optimize the use of EDC in running their clinical trials. Additionally, the role will support internal and customer teams in the configuration of Veeva CDB and programming of SQL based listings.

What You'll Do

  • Act as the customer and clinical site trusted advisor to ensure that the study trial design is configured to meet the customer’s goals and offer full benefits of Veeva’s CDMS application while providing training and mentorship
  • Work and consult with customers to review and understand clinical protocol requirements and all project specifications, applying industry and Veeva best practices
  • Drive database development activities per implementation project plan by working with various members of the sponsor, CRO, and other external vendor teams
  • Collaborate with clinical data providers (Central Laboratories, ECG, eCOA, IRT, etc.) to receive data and configure transfers based on requirements
  • Configure forms, rules, and other study items with Veeva Vault CDMS product during development and develop custom listings based on customer data cleaning requirements using SQL-based language
  • Conduct on-site or remote user acceptance testing with the customer, including coordination of all feedback, resolution of issues, and acceptance of the study
  • Support requirements gathering and specification creation process for all study integrations and go-live activities to ensure a smooth transition of the study to the customer
  • Communicate potential risks and contingency plans with project management to ensure process compliance with all regulatory and Veeva procedural requirements
  • Participate and contribute to process product or best practices initiatives and support developers and testers during the project lifecycle
  • Participate in Vault CDMS Product team discussions to convey data management activities, challenges, and end-user expectations
  • Configure and support data ingestions (imports) into Veeva CDB
